Jacob's ladder 'Album'

Polemonium caeruleum

How to grow Jacob's ladder 'Album'

  • High

Keep in mind when planting that Album is thought of as hardy, so this plant will survive close to or on freezing temperatures. Album tends to grow best in a soil ph of between 5.5 and 7.5 meaning it does best in weakly acidic soil - weakly alkaline soil.

Growing Album from seed

Ensure a seed sowing distance of 7.02 inches (18.0 cm). Soil temperature should be kept higher than 19°C / 66°F to ensure good germination.

By our calculations, you should look at sowing Album about 56 days before your last frost date.

Transplanting Album

Ensure that temperatures are mild and all chance of frost has passed before planting out, as Album is a hardy plant.
